Bellator CEO Scott Coker On If He Has Had Talks With Ryback, CM Punk Fighting Again Outside Of UFC

On the latest episode of Eric Bischoff's podcast, Bischoff on Wrestling, Eric welcomed Bellator CEO Scott Coker. You can listen to the podcast on AudioBoom and iTunes, they sent us these highlights:

Whether or not he can comment on talks Bellator and Ryback may be having:

"I can comment on it and really it's a very short conversation because their management did reach out. We had a very brief conversation. I'm not sure where it's at but I don't think it went very far. If they don't have some type of background in either jiu-jitsu or collegiate wrestling or tai boxing or a combat sports background... it's tough for them. It's like someone from a martial arts background trying to be a pro wrestler. If you're not schooled and don't go through the education process of how to do it then you're going to have a hard time. I think that's what you saw with the CM Punk situation."

Dana White's comment that CM Punk's, "probably shouldn't have his next fight in the UFC":

"I think he's in a tough situation. He fought on a pretty big card and fought a pretty tough kid. It's back to the drawing board in my opinion. He's going to have to go back and really think about whether he wants to continue fighting. If he does he's got to stay at Duke's gym and keep training. Maybe another year from now or eighteen months from now he can try it again. To think it's going to be any other outcome fighting a guy of that caliber in any league I think is irresponsible."
